Verbal Alarms
Reports of fires or requests for service coming directly to the Fire Station or Fire Company rather than through the Fire Communications Center.
Purpose (Verbal Alarm Procedure)
To provide immediate service to requests originating outside the Fire Communications Center.
Scope of GAG: 3-2
Applies to all Fire Department personnel.
Initial Captain's Responsibility
Notify the Communications Dispatcher of the reported emergency and proceed immediately to handle the situation.
Status Report Requirement
A report that should be given to the Dispatcher upon sizing up the conditions of the emergency.
Protocol for Difficulties
Immediately request the service of a Battalion Chief or Division Head.
